Page 3: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

New build?

• One of the 140 colleges in the LSC Capital programme debacle

• Plan to build two new campuses in two new locations for c.£50 M

• Involved acquisition of two new sites, sale of two existing sites as well as two new builds.

• Appointed as CPM in August 2008 with AiPsubmitted to LSC in September 2008

Page 4: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

What now?

• Work ceased in March 2009

• Work on an alternative property strategy commenced September 2009

• CPM & Estates Manager met with all departments to ascertain alternatives and priorities (Sept to Nov 2009)

• Senior team proposals grafted to front of departmental suggestions

Page 7: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Current campus

• 1963

• Concrete frame with pre-cast aggregate fascia panels

• Crittal windows – single glazed

• Flat roofs

Page 8: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

The Alternative Property Strategy

• 12 projects identified for the period 2010 to 2013, to be delivered in 3 phases.

• Financial plan worked out for phases 1 and 2 of c. £7 M.

(no financial plan for phase 3; too far in future)

• Approved by Governors January 2010.

Page 9: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Two strands

• Summer works 2010

• Refurbishment of the front block and external approaches with provisional programme July 2011 to December 2011.

Page 10: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Summer works 2010

• Relocation of IT Services to central part of campus & upgrade of servers

• Conversion of Library to a Learning Resource Centre

• Conversion and upgrading of rooms and two corridors to install new fire exits, cable trays, new lighting, doors etc.

• Re-roofing of two areas.

• C. £1 M

Page 11: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Refurbishment of Front block

• Brief written by CPM, Estates Manager & Principal

• QS from aborted project employed to work out a cost from the brief.

• Value Engineering to bring the cost into budget

• Governor approval to proceed to a Feasibility Study (March 2010)

• Saunders Boston Associates appointed

Page 14: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Feasibility outcomes

• £2.66 M project

• 248 m2 new build and 607m2 refurbishment

• Design development July 2010 to June 2011

• On site July 2011 to December 2011

• Financial plan in place to procure

• Governor approved June 2010

• Tender exercise to appoint Architect and QS

Page 15: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

Design Team

• Saunders Boston - Architects

– Cunnington Clark - M & E

– Richard Hermann Associates – Structural

• Davis Langdon – QS, Employers Agent, CDMC

• Procurement by 2 stage Design & Build

– Tender Exercise for contractor appointment August 2010

Page 16: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

THE GRANT!

• Timescale! – must be complete by by Sept 2011. Programme changed to Feb 2011 to Aug 2011 on site

• Maximise funding – up to £1 M available– Included 2 of the summer works projects in the

application

– Brought forward kitchen/refectory refurbishment from phase 2

• Application submitted on time

Page 17: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

September 2010

• £1 M Grant from SFA

• Appointment of ISG Jackson and main contractor

• SFA ‘budget’ £3.041M

• Project budget £2.7 M

Page 18: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

October –December 2010

• Design development

• Decanting plan

• Stage D report inc cost plan

• Stage D Project budget £2.84M

• Contract sum agreed with contractor 22 December

• Final budget £2.82M

Page 20: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

January to February 2011

• Decanting of various college departments

– Senior Executive Team, HR, Finance, Marketing, Print Services, Student Services, Admissions, ALS, Caretakers, Reception

Page 21: Huntingdonshire Regional college Refurbishment

February 2011

• On site 21 February

• Due to handover 26 August

• Up to Easter on programme and on budget

• Now encountered structural issues
